Quick view Add to Cart The item has been added St. John 2023 Long Dress (STJ241774) MSRP: Was: Now: A$912.89
Quick view Add to Cart The item has been added St. John 2023 Dress (STJ234049) MSRP: Was: Now: A$785.88
Quick view Add to Cart The item has been added St. John 2023 Mini Dress (STJ250607) MSRP: Was: Now: A$833.51
Quick view Add to Cart The item has been added St. John 2023 Blazer (STJ236161) MSRP: Was: Now: A$531.86
Quick view Add to Cart The item has been added St. John 2023 Knee-Length Dress (STJ250592) MSRP: Was: Now: A$515.98